FAQ

Can I live in Wellington on $3,000/month?
Living in Wellington on $3,000/mo is rated "Comfortable". Budget allocates ~$1,661 to rent, $505 to groceries, $270 to dining.
Can I live in Dubai on $3,000/month?
In Dubai, $3,000/mo is rated "Tight Budget". Allocations: $1,949 rent, $329 groceries, $185 dining.
Is Wellington or Dubai cheaper?
Wellington is generally cheaper. COL+Rent: Wellington 50.9 vs Dubai 64 (NYC=100).
What is $3,000/mo in Wellington worth in Dubai?
$3,000/mo of purchasing power in Wellington equals ~$3,772/mo in Dubai using COL adjustment.
